St. Peter’s revival runs through Thur.

St. Peters Missionary Baptist Church, 300 Fireman Street, continues its revival through Thursday, September 12.

The program starts at 7 p.m. with Pastor K.C. Davis, Pastor of First African MBC in Kingsland the special guest.

Worship theme for Davis is Awaken the Fire with the key scripture 2 Timothy 1: 6.

The Rev. Dr. Norris L. Woods, Sr. is St. Peter’s pastor.

Barnum speaks to Aglow session Waycross resident Cathy Barnum will be guest speaker for the September meeting of the Waycross Aglow Lighthouse at 10 a.m. Saturday, September 13 in the fellowship hall of Our Beloved Church, 1700 Osceola Avenue.

Barnum will be sharing her spiritual journey with attendees. She was born and raised in Queens, N.Y., and grew up as a Roman Catholic.

After completing college in the 1980s, she eventually moved south in 1990. After a traumatic family event, she came to know the Lord in October 1993.

Through the years Barnum has ministered in various capacities of service to the Lord. In 2016, she partnered with Remnant Church in Waycross and currently leads a small home group studying how to Pray the Names of God.

The study has been a rich growing experience bringing attendees to a new level in their relationship with God.

Eason to speak at Abundant Life BLACKSHEAR — Dr. Susanne Eason of Baxley, will be guest speaker at the 10:45 a.m. Worship service Sunday, September 14 at Abundant Life Christian Center, 905 Main Street, Blackshear.

Dr. Eason will speak on service on the operation of the nine gifts of the Holy Spirit mentioned in 1 Corinthians 12.

Dr. Eason has spent over 30 years of her life in public education, teaching and training others. She has ministered locally and in surrounding areas as well as having travelled to many countries teaching and training leaders to move forward in God’s plan for their areas.

Pearson Methodist sets homecoming Pearson Traditional Methodist Church, 54 RobertsAvenueEast,willcelebrate homecoming with a special service and luncheon Sunday, September 21, said Brother Gary Griffin, church pastor.

Worship service is at 11 a.m. followed by lunch at 12:15 p.m. in the church's social hall. The meal will be catered by The Covered Wagon, but attendees are asked to consider bringing a dessert.

St. Peter’s to honor Dr. Woods’ service St. Peter’s Missionary Baptist Church celebrates the 13th Anniversary of the Rev. Dr. Norris Woods and wife, Michelle, with an Appreciation Sunday at 3 p.m. Sunday, September 21.

Guest speaker will be Pastor Doyle E. Mitchell of First African Baptist Church in Brunswick.

DC Downtown has food ministry DC Downtown Food Ministry offers food items from a 5,000-square foot warehouse at 201 Jenkins Street from 4 to 6 p.m. on Tuesday and 6 to 8 p.m. Thursday.

River of Life starts resource program River of Life Church, 1439 Brunel Street, offers a community resource center from 10 a.m. to noon, the fourth Friday of each month.

The program offers practical life skills, hot meals, and clothing. Next session is September 26.

Sarah Jerry Carver is lead pastor with Cedrick Rachel Baldwin the assistant. Call (912) 283-8773 or visit www.rolcwayx.org.

Way of Cross EPC has food giveaway Way of the Cross EPC holds a free food and clothing giveaway at 8 a.m. the first Saturday of each month at 512 Lee Avenue.

The first-come, firstserved giveaway will next be held October 4.
